在工业废水处理领域,Steffen Hartmann Recyclingtechnologien GmbH以其创新的真空蒸发技术和ifm智能传感器的应用而闻名。位于德国哈尔茨地区塔勒镇的公司专注于开发高效低成本的废水处理解决方案,通过精确控制和实时监测关键过程参数来提高系统稳定性和可靠性。

True, their vacuum evaporators are designed specifically for industrial wastewater treatment, capable of separating used cooling emulsions into concentrates and distillate. The distilled water is of high purity, making it suitable for reuse or safe disposal, thereby reducing disposal costs.

The vacuum evaporation process involves heating the contaminated medium in a low-pressure environment to produce steam, which is then condensed and removed, leaving behind concentrated pollutants. The low-pressure environment reduces the boiling point of water to 40°C, allowing for safe evaporation of corrosive media at lower temperatures and reducing the risk of equipment damage while also conserving energy.

Throughout the process, precise and real-time detection is required for parameters such as pressure, temperature, level measurement in tanks using ifm LMT sensors with IO-Link technology. This ensures that the processing conditions remain stable and reliable.

Steffen Hartmann Recyclingtechnologies offers its clients a remote maintenance option through VPN access.

They can monitor entire systems from PLCs down to individual sensors' performance.

With IO-Link technology,

a) Remote diagnostics are possible through reading sensor diagnostic values.

b) Parameters can be adjusted remotely when necessary after replacing sensors or configuring them again.

c) Sensors can adjust their measuring range flexibly by changing from -1to10bar to -1to1bar on an example pressure sensor.

d) Multiple measurements (like flow rate & temperature simultaneously)

Installation becomes simpler due to easy connection between IO-Link modules & distributed I/O stations via fieldbus

Cost savings come with initial investment costs being offset by reduced installation time & labor costs during operation
